1. 程式人生 > 其它 >linux 系統命令

linux 系統命令

虛擬機器快照

1、拍攝快照
關機-->拍攝快照
2、克隆主機-->克隆
3、改ip
最後一位的範圍是1-254之間
4、檢視網絡卡名稱或者檢視本機ip--> [root@localhost ~]# ip a
5、修改網絡卡--> [root@localhost ~]# sed -i 's#.100#.101#g' /etc/sysconfig/network-scripts/ifcfg-ens3[23]
[root@localhost ~]# sed -i 's#.100#.101#g' /etc/sysconfig/network-scripts/ifcfg-eth[01]
6、重啟系統網路
[root@localhost ~]# systemctl restart network

系統介紹

1、ping命令
格式:ping[網址]

2、主機登陸資訊
[root@localhost ~]#

root:登入當前系統的使用者名稱
@:分隔符,沒有特殊含義
localhost:當前系統的主機名
~:當前所在的目錄(~代表的是當前的家目錄)

3、自定義系統登入使用者資訊
PS1 環境變數
[root@localhost ~]# echo $PS1
結果:[\u@\h \W]$
[root@localhost ~]# PS1=[\u@\h* \W]$

系統命令語法格式

命令 [引數] [選項] [路徑]

系統目錄結構

linux一切從根(/)開始
cd命令用來切換目錄

系統路徑的型別

絕對路徑:參照物是根(/)路徑
相對路徑:參照物是當前路徑

系統執行命令

一、關機

1、shutdown:關機或重啟
引數:-h:指定關機的拖延時間
-c :取消關機
2、halt:禁用CPU資源
3、poweroff:關閉電源
4、init:設定系統啟動模式
init不同引數:

	0:關機
	1:但使用者模式
	2:多使用者無網路模式
	3:多使用者模式
	4:待定
	5:桌面模式
	6:重啟

5、reboot

二、重啟

reboot
halt
shutdown
-r 延長重啟的拖延時間

檢視系統命令幫助

格式:
man[需要檢視幫助的命令]

命令解釋說明資訊:NAME
命令語法說明資訊:SYNOPSIS
命令描述詳細資訊:DESCRIPTION
命令引數詳細說明:OPTIONS
在man命令下進入命令詳情頁後:
按q:退出
/[搜尋內容]:搜尋需要的內容

命令檢視推薦網址:https://www.linuxcool.com/

系統快捷方式

1、歷史命令資訊:上下方向鍵
2、清屏命令:ctrl +l 或 clear
3、中斷取消命令執行過程:ctrl + c
4、快速移動游標倒行首尾:ctrl + a/e
5、將游標到行首的資訊剪下:ctrl + u
6、將游標到行尾的資訊剪下:ctrl + k
7、將剪下的內容進行貼上:ctrl + y
8、鎖定系統視窗資訊狀態:ctrl + s
9、解鎖系統裝口資訊狀態:ctrl + q
10、命令列中快速移動游標:ctrl +方向鍵
11、系統命令資訊補全:tab

常用系統命令

一、目錄路徑相關命令

1、顯示當前路徑資訊 pwd
2、切換目錄路徑資訊 cd

特殊路徑:
(1)- 上一次訪問的路徑
(2). 代表當前路徑
(3).. 上一層路徑
(4)~ 家目錄
3、進行目錄建立 mkdir
mkdir建立資料夾時,該資料夾的上一層目錄必須存在
引數:
mkdir -p 自動建立上級目錄
mkdir -v 顯示建立資料夾的過程

二、檔案目錄相關命令

1、建立檔案資訊命令 touch
[root@localhost data]# touch judy.txt
2、檢視資料資訊命令 ls
檢視制定目錄下的檔案資訊,預設檢視當前目錄下的檔案資訊

引數:
-l :顯示檔案的詳細資訊
-a: 顯示隱藏資料夾(以.開頭的檔案或資料夾就稱之為隱藏檔案)
-h:格式話檔案大小(必須和-l引數配合使用)

[root@localhost data]# ls -lh
總用量 4.0K
-rw-r--r--. 1 root root 37 12月  9 15:24 1.txt
-rw-r--r--. 1 root root  0 12月  9 16:08 judy.txt
drwxr-xr-x. 3 root root 16 12月  9 12:12 test
以第一行為例:
-rw-r--r--. :檔案的許可權
1              :檔案的硬連結數
root		 :所屬使用者
root		 :所屬組
37			  : 大小(位元組)
12月  9 15:24 : 建立時間
1.txt			  :檔名稱

3、輸出列印字元資訊
echo

覆蓋重定向(>):將檔案中的所有內容刪除之後再寫入
追加重定向(>>):在檔案的末尾寫入資訊

4、檢視檔案資料資訊
cat[需要檢視檔案的路徑]